What does Alopecia Universalis mean?
Alopecia Universalis is a very bad type of Alopecia Areata that causes hair loss all over the body, including the scalp, eyebrows, lashes, and body hair.
MSD Manuals +1
It is an autoimmune disorder in dermatology, which means that the immune system attacks the hair follicle, stopping the normal hair cycle and putting follicles into a resting phase, where they stop making new hair. Some common treatments, like topical or systemic corticosteroids, immunosuppressants, and other procedures, can sometimes slow hair loss or cause hair to grow back partially, but none of them work for everyone, and many of them have side effects.
Ayurvedic View on Alopecia Universalis
Ayurveda, the ancient Indian medical system, interprets hair loss as a consequence of dosha imbalance, metabolic dysfunction, and inadequate tissue nourishment (Dhatu Kshaya). Chronic hair loss, particularly when it manifests in widespread patterns across the body, is frequently associated with conditions such as Indralupta (articulated in classical literature), wherein hair loss occurs due to systemic imbalance rather than isolated scalp disorders.
Ayurveda does not concentrate exclusively on external hair growth; rather, it prioritizes the restoration of holistic body equilibrium:
Dosha Harmonization (Vata, Pitta, Kapha)
Helping Ojas (health and energy)
Making Ras (plasma) and Rakta (blood) healthier
Enhancing Agni (the fire that helps digestion and metabolism)
Detoxification via purification therapies
Feeding the Dhatus (tissues) from the inside
This all-encompassing approach means dealing with the root cause of hair loss, such as immune dysregulation, metabolic stress, and nutritional deficiencies, instead of just seeing it as a cosmetic problem.
Ayurvedic Methods to Aid Hair Regrowth
There is no treatment, whether Ayurvedic or allopathic, that is guaranteed to cure Alopecia Universalis. However, Ayurvedic medicine offers a variety of treatments that may help some people improve their overall health and support the function of hair follicles.
1. Herbal treatments that work inside the body
Ayurvedic herbs are chosen to gently balance doshas, boost the immune system, lower inflammation, and make sure tissues get the nutrients they need. Some herbs that are often used are:
Bhringraj (Eclipta alba) is said to help hair grow and keep the scalp healthy.
Ayurcentral Online
Amla (Emblica officinalis) is high in vitamin C and antioxidants and helps keep collagen and connective tissue healthy.
Ayurcentral Online
Neem (Azadirachta indica) has properties that change the immune system and help the body get rid of toxins.
Brahmi (Bacopa monnieri) helps keep the nervous system in balance and deal with stress.
Gotu Kola (Centella asiatica) helps with circulation and healing tissue. alopeciacure.com
Ayurvedic doctors often prescribe herbal mixtures, decoctions (Kashayams), or Bhasmas (traditional mineral preparations) that are made just for each person’s dosha imbalance after a thorough examination.

Proof and Realistic Hopes
There are individual case reports and Ayurvedic case study literature that show good results for some types of severe hair loss, such as Alopecia Areata or Alopecia Totalis, when treated with Ayurveda. However, it’s important to be cautious when someone says they can “cure” you.
As an example:
A case report on Ayurvedic treatment for Alopecia Totalis, which is very similar to Universalis, showed that a combination of herbal Kashayas, internal medicines like Punarnava Mandoor, and external oils, along with complementary therapies like cupping, worked better.
IMSEAR
Ayurvedic texts link conditions like Alopecia to Indralupta and stress the need for systemic treatment instead of just topical treatments.
Jaims
Alopecia Universalis is uncommon and presents greater challenges in treatment compared to more prevalent autoimmune hair loss disorders. Conventional research indicates that a limited percentage of patients with total or universal forms may achieve complete recovery through long-term management.
So:
Ayurveda may help with overall health and make it easier for hair to grow back, but people with severe autoimmune hair loss shouldn’t expect a quick or guaranteed cure without looking into all of their treatment options and getting professional advice.
